It’s not “stealing”, if, heading into the convention, no one has a mathematical majority.

If Trump has 1237 (or more) before the convention, then it would be stealing if he isn’t the nominee after the convention.

For 150+ years the rule has been that the candidate who has the majority of delegate votes at (and therefore after) the convention is the nominee. It’s just been that in the last 30-40 years there’s been a candidate that has had a majority of delegates bound to vote for him before the convention. So the convention became (largely) a formality at that point. But this has not historically been the case.

Ask your grandparents (if they’re still alive) or anyone who knew of the conventions, and how contentious they were before 30 or 40 years ago. Or pick up a history book. The conventions have been quite contentious over their history. And that’s largely because many times there have been candidates going into it where none had a majority. Some had a “plurality” (which is simply more delegates than all the others) but not a majority (which is 50% + 1). This cycle, 1237 represents 50% of the total delegates plus one.
